## Authentication

Heads up, on-call: the Shiftlane zero-downtime migration runner won't touch a schema unless it can authenticate against the Copperfen control plane first. If a migration stalls mid-expand, don't kill it — check token expiry before anything else, since that's the cause nine times out of ten. Tokens rotate weekly on Mondays. For manual re-runs from the break-glass host, authenticate using the bearer token below.

portal login ticket: eyJhbGciOiJIUzI1NiIsInR5cCI6IkpXVCJ9.eyJzdWIiOiI4wvWb1yOvaIn0.g-1uFo9ESsmo

☐ Secure interview room — booking and access. Heads up: candidate interviews at Marrowgate now happen in the secure room on floor four, not the glass pods (too noisy, apparently). Book it through the room calendar at least a day ahead, and collect the candidate from reception yourself — their visitor badge won't open that corridor. Leave the room tidy and log the session in the folder by the door. The keypad code for the room is below.

turnstile pass: bdg-YEOZLM-79341408

**Ticket #-- : Connection failures from third-party plugins — Ledgerpane audit-log viewer**

Several plugin authors report intermittent "connection refused" errors when querying the Ledgerpane event store since the Tuesday maintenance window. Root cause: the old pooler endpoint was retired. Plugins hardcoding the legacy host will fail; update your config to the new endpoint. TLS is now mandatory and idle timeout dropped to 30s. Retry with backoff on transient errors. Use the connection string below.

database URL for bahop-yagep: mssql://sildor_svc:35ha7jz@db-fb6d.nelvrodyn.example:5432/casath

**New starter — prototype workshop tour.** When folks from the Kestrelwing cohort arrive, walk them over to the prototype workshop behind the atrium — it's the one with the yellow doors. Make sure they've got safety glasses from the bin by the entrance (seriously, every time). The workshop door stays locked during demos, so let them in using the code below.

turnstile pass: bdg-MZSCH-61005